WHEELS: If removing/replacing wheel-sets, do this very carefully, using pliers to hold the axles, and only apply gentle pressure to the axle boxes. The 3D resin is not as flexible or forgiving as injection moulded plastic.

The parts are printed in high-resolution resin, we are currently printing in white, although this doesn’t photograph well, it paints very well (colour you receive may vary). All prints have been cleaned and cured thoroughly, but as with all 3D prints, there may be small blemishes to tidy up.

COUPLINGS: Our couplings may be supplied still attached to the base plate, for ease of handling/protection. The supports have break-lines next to the parts, and should snap off easily, or you can cut cleanly with a sharp knife. The chassis have an NEM style slot, which also takes PECO couplings, so you can build the rake with close couplings, then add PECO ones (not included) at the end if required.

Due to tolerances/variations in the printing process, the couplings may be slightly loose, or rather tight. Loose will just require some glue or packing, if tight, ensure all the sprues/bumps are fully removed (a fingernail usually does the trick), you can also lubricate with an HB pencil (as the resin is naturally rough), but some might require gentle filing/sanding to ensure a good fit. Use super glue or PVA - solvent glues do not work on 3D resins.

The NEM style pockets and couplings are a little delicate, so take care, they will not stand up to repeated insertion and removal. Each wagon comes with 2 OO9 hooks and 2 hooks with fixed loops, so there are double the number required, in case of breakage.

All the new wagons include a simple pin at each end, so you can use jeweller’s chain couplings (2mm loops) within rakes.

WEIGHTING: The metal wheel-sets give the wagons a reasonable amount of weight. You can of course add weight as the load, but better to add a small lead strip under the chassis, between the axles, to give a low centre of gravity.

CAREFUL: All 3D models can be a little delicate, so don't drop them on the floor ! Also, we recommend any work be done with a file/sandpaper rather than trying to cut, as this is gentler.
